MANSLAUGHTER CHARGE.

THE 10CUSED ACQUITTED. By Telegraph—Press Association Christchurch, Last Night. At the Supreme Court. Alfred S. Denton was acquitted on a charge of the manslaughter of Frank Keenan on June 7. Accused was in charge of a horse and cart and the Crown alleged he was drunk, driving on the wrong side of the road and net carrying lights. Keenan was riding in a taxi which came into collision with the cart. He was struck by the shaft and had his left arm and several ribs broken. After admission to hospital he developed delirium tremens and died from shock, following on injuries associated with the condition of chronic alcoholism.
